Item #: SCP-5127 - A Living Organ

Object Class: Safe
Special Containment Procedures: SCP-5127 is to be kept in it's holding room in site ██, other objects should not be stored in the same space as 5127, nor should anything be placed on top of 5127. SCP-5127 should be kept under level 1 security. Although no attempts by 5127 to escape have been made, its door should not remain open for an extended period of time. SCP-5127 should be fed a meal of one doormouse, pre-killed and placed at its base by a D-class twice weekly. Refuse should be swept from its enclosure via a push broom, also done by a D-class. Staff should be monitored while alone in the room with SCP-5127 out of concern for their safety. There have been no noted negative health effects caused by prolonged exposure to SCP-5127.

Description: SCP-5127 is a 1.7 meter tall freestanding Pipe Organ, initially discovered in the back of an abandoned church in ███████, Ireland. The exterior of SCP-5127 appears to be comprised of a dark wood, which shows string signs of aging, including water damage severe cracking, and several loose panels. SCP-5127's wood is adorned with slight ornamentation. SCP-5127 has been estimated to be approximately 100 years old, and weigh 224 kilograms.
Initial examination of SCP-5127 indicated that something was moving inside of the organ, and a heavy sound reminiscent of heavy breathing could be heard. Following this, SCP-5127 was moved to site ██ for additional testing. A large number of animal bones were discovered at the base of 5127, primarily consisting of mouse, rat and feline specimens.
X-ray texting revealed the presence of a organic structure within the wooden exterior of SCP-5127. Cartilaginous ribs, muscle, organic tissue several large flat teeth and even a beating heart were discovered inside of 5127. Non-invasive tests were conducted on the wooden exterior of 5127, clouding that the exterior was also comprised of living cells, and a part of the same specimen.

Addendum: Report from Dr.███████, Incident report regarding SCP-5127, filed date: ██/██/████, Incident occurred
during routine feeding of SCP-5127. D-1457 attempted to place a mouse carcass at the base of 5127. Assessment determined that D-1457 had placed his hand directly in front of the feeding apparatus of 5127. D-1457's right hand was pulled into the bottom of SCP-5127, receiving major injury, consisting of several broken fingers, loss of blood and deformation of the hand. D-1457 described the feeling of his hand being crushed between a set of gears, assessed to be 5127's teeth. Amputation of the damaged appendage has been recommended.
